On January 1, 2015, an accrual basis taxpayer entered into a contract to provide termite inspection service each month for 36 months. The amount received for the contract was 2,400. How much income should the taxpayer report in 2016?

1) 1,200
2) 1,600
3) 2,400
4) 3,600

Final answer:

The taxpayer should report $800 of income in 2016.

Step-by-step explanation:

For accrual basis taxpayer, income is reported when it is earned, regardless of when it is received. In this case, the taxpayer entered into a contract to provide termite inspection service each month for 36 months starting from January 1, 2015. The amount received for the contract was $2,400. To determine the amount of income to be reported in 2016, we need to calculate the portion of the contract that has been earned. Since the contract is for a total of 36 months and 12 months of service will be provided in 2016, the taxpayer should report $2,400 / 36 * 12 = $800 of income in 2016.
